Selecting the Ideal Nursery Haven: Crib or Bassinet?
Bringing a new little one home is an exciting time, but it can also be overwhelming with all the decisions you need to make. One of the most important choices is selecting the right sleep space for your baby. Do you opt for a traditional bassinet or a cozy bassinet? Both have their own pros and cons, so let's delve into the details to help you make an informed decision.
A crib offers more space as your baby grows, often lasting from infancy through toddlerhood. They come in a variety of styles and designs, allowing you to find one that complements your nursery decor. On the other hand, a sleeper is smaller and more manageable, ideal for keeping baby close by in the early months. They are often lightweight and easy to move from room to room, making them perfect for parents who want to keep their little one near while they sleep or tend to household chores.
When considering which option is right for you, think about factors such as your available space, financial constraints, and parenting style.
- Think about the age of your baby. A bassinet is best suited for newborns and infants, while a crib can accommodate babies as they grow.
- Determine your space limitations. If you have limited space, a bassinet may be a more practical choice.
- Think about your lifestyle. If you frequently move around the house with your baby, a portable bassinet could be helpful.
Ultimately, the best choice for your family depends on your individual needs and preferences. Don't hesitate to discuss your pediatrician or other trusted sources for additional guidance.

Safe & Sound: Essential Features of a Baby Bed
When it comes to choosing a baby bed, well-being should always be your top priority. A safe and comfortable sleep environment is crucial for your little one's development. Look for a bed that meets current guidelines. Make sure the mattress fits snugly within the crib frame, with no gaps or spaces where your baby could get stuck. Always use firm mattresses and avoid loose bedding, pillows, or toys in the crib, as these can pose a suffocation hazard.
- Opt for a crib with sturdy construction and well-secured rails.
- Inspect the crib regularly for any damage or loose parts.
- Position the crib away from blinds and heavy furniture that could fall.
Remember, a safe baby bed provides peace of mind for both you and your precious little one. By following these essential features, you can create a haven where your baby can sleep soundly and grow.
